BIHS Required Documents for Admission 2025
Prepare your Bashir Institute admission documents carefully to ensure smooth application processing. Missing or incomplete documents can delay your admission, so double-check everything before submission.
You'll need your completed application form, FSc or equivalent result card, CNIC or B-Form, passport photos, and domicile certificate. For transfer students or those with foreign qualifications, additional equivalence certificates may be required. Submit all documents before the deadline to secure your place at BIHS Islamabad.

BIHS Merit Formula 2025
Bashir Institute of Health Sciences calculates merit for admission based on your FSc marks and institutional entry test score. The merit formula is transparent and ensures fair selection of candidates for BS Nursing and Allied Health programs.
Your FSc result carries 60% weight, while the BIHS entry test accounts for 40% of your total merit. This balanced approach rewards both consistent academic performance and test-taking ability. Calculate your merit score before applying to estimate your admission chances at BIHS Islamabad.
Note: You must score at least 50% in FSc and 50% in the entry test to be eligible for admission. Higher merit increases your chances of securing your preferred program at BIHS.
How to Apply for BIHS Admission 2025
Applying for Bashir Institute of Health Sciences is simple and straightforward. Follow the official admission process to submit your application for BS Nursing, Midwifery, or Allied Health programs in 2025.
Complete your online registration, upload required documents, and pay the admission fee before the deadline. After passing the entry test, check the merit list for your name and complete the final enrollment at the BIHS Islamabad campus.
Visit BIHS Admission Office or Website
Get the application form online from the official BIHS website or visit the campus admission office in Islamabad.
Fill Out the Application Form
Provide accurate personal details, academic history, program choice, and contact information in the form.
Attach Required Documents
Submit photocopies of FSc result, CNIC, domicile, passport photos, and equivalence certificates if applicable.
Pay Application Fee
Deposit the non-refundable processing fee (approx. PKR 1,500) at the designated bank or campus accounts office.
Appear for Entry Test
Take the BIHS admission test on the scheduled date at the institute campus with your roll number slip.
Check Merit List and Enroll
Monitor the BIHS website for merit list announcements and complete enrollment by paying your first semester fee.
